About methyl 2-butylsulfonylacetate

methyl 2-butylsulfonylacetate (PubChem CID 43615623) has the molecular formula C7H14O4S and a molecular weight of 194.25 g/mol. Its IUPAC name is methyl 2-butylsulfonylacetate.
